and I really didnt see any of the shit Hatton was training for or did in training executed in the ring.
Honestly to me, what I saw... was.. hatton started gettin a little tired.. and when you get tired you get a little careless... when he was first comin in, he was shufflin his feet, movin his head, and moving his body laterally so floyd couldnt hit him easily.. he WAS giving floyd some angles...
And by round 10, he was literally ... pushing his gloves together (the signature hatton move) and literally strolling right in, as if he were fight castillo over again... he started doing it around round 7... and Floyd was like... this dude just walkin in with his hands down... if you watch that fight CLOSELY... youll see floyd try land that check hook a COUPLE times...
Well he finally landed it... lights out... pure proof... Floyd does alter what he does to fit what your doing...
Zab Judah is another example... Zab was beating floyd for 4 - 5 rounds... the difference between zab and floyd is... floyd is capable of realizing what your doing, and giving a solution to the answer... Zab is not...
